Toughest games in my opinion

1. at Southern Illinois * week 11
*- top 5 team, on the road
2. at Northwestern State * week 2
*- top 20 team, on the road, in the heat/humidity, early in the season
3. at Montana State * week 4
*- top 20 team, on the road
4. at Cal Poly * week 6 * *
*- top 20 team, on the road
5. UC Davis (Homecoming) * week 7 (after a bye week)
*- potentially a top 25 team
6. South Dakota State * week 10
*- Rivalry game, we haven't done so well against rivals lately
7. at Southern Utah * week 8 *
*- Beware of letdown after homecoming game, on the road
8. Northern Colorado (Harvest Bowl) * week 9
*- If UNC is not any better than last year, should win with talent and homecooking
9. Nicholls State * week 5 *
*- One dimensional teams (triple option) usually don't do well against the Bison, home game
10. Weber State * week 3
*- Lower caliber I-AA program, home game
11. Arkansas-Monticello * week 1
*- Lower level school, first game of the season at home
